I didn't see anything on the pages you listed, but on page 13 mjahn gives the most useful information: Hover the mouse over the starter cell in the Control Panel p. 2 and you'll get tips on what is needed (Primer? Ignition?) or what went wrong (mixture, throttle? flooding?) The Starter cell is third row down on the far right, usually says OFF. Hover the mouse over that to get the info you need. In my case, I got #2 started with no problem, but nothing I did would get #1 going. Even control-E didn't work. It turns out that control-E sets the mixture to full rich and I was at an airport about 3000 feet. The tool tip said "mixture too rich". There's a LOT of information available there for starting woes. Also, when manually starting the engines, middle click on the starter button. This will keep it depressed until either the engine starts or you click it again... may need a left click to turn it back off. What an amazing aircraft.
